Average costs of fascia and soffit installers in Biggleswade

Budgeting for the cost of a fascia and soffit installer in Biggleswade is important, but exact quotes can vary depending on your home and project details.

Prices are influenced by the size of the property, materials used, and whether old fittings need to be removed and disposed of.

Here’s a quick breakdown to guide your planning:

  • Typical labour rates are similar to roofers, around £30 per hour.

  • uPVC replacements are the most affordable, starting from £100 per metre.

  • Fully replacing fascias and soffits on a small semi-detached home usually costs around £1,500 in total.

Questions to ask a Biggleswade soffit and fascia installer

Before hiring a fascia and soffit specialist in Biggleswade, it’s worth asking a few key questions to ensure you’re choosing the right professional for the job you need done.

What material options do you recommend, and why (uPVC, timber, or aluminium)?

uPVC is cost-effective and easy to maintain, timber suits traditional or listed properties but needs more upkeep, while aluminium provides a sleek, modern look that lasts for decades.

A recommendation from a soffit and fascia fitter should reflect your budget, your property in Biggleswade, and long-term maintenance goals.

Will the work include removing old boards and disposing of waste?

Most soffit and fascia professionals in Biggleswade will include removal and responsible disposal of old fascias and soffits in their quote. It’s best to confirm this early, as leaving old materials behind or charging extra later can cause unnecessary hassle and cost.

Can you inspect my guttering or roofline for any related issues before starting?

A soffit and fascia fitter should inspect the roofline, rafters, and guttering before beginning any work to check for hidden rot, leaks, or insect damage. Addressing these problems upfront ensures the new installation sits correctly and lasts longer.

How long will the installation or replacement take from start to finish?

For an average Biggleswade home, work usually takes one to three days, though larger or more complex properties may take slightly longer. Delays can also depend on weather conditions, particularly with timber, which requires dry conditions for proper fitting.

Do you provide a written quote and guarantee for materials and workmanship in Biggleswade?

Reputable fascia and soffit installers in Biggleswade should always supply a clear written quote outlining labour, materials, and extras. Many also include a guarantee, often between 10 to 20 years for uPVC and slightly less for timber. This helps you feel confident in the product and the workmanship.

FAQ: Common questions about Biggleswade soffit and fascia services

How often should fascias and soffits be replaced in Biggleswade?

In Biggleswade, where weather can be harsh, uPVC fascias and soffits last around 20 - 30 years with minimal upkeep. Timber versions may need attention every 5 - 10 years, depending on your home’s exposure to moisture and maintenance.

Can I replace fascias and soffits myself?

It’s advisable to hire a professional in Biggleswade for safety and proper installation, especially considering local weather conditions and building regulations. Working at height and ensuring a weather-tight fit requires specialised tools and skills.

Do new fascias and soffits in Biggleswade come with warranties?

Most professional local soffit and fascia installers in Biggleswade offer warranties of 10–20 years on materials and work. It’s important to read the warranty details to understand coverage for weather-related wear and tear specific to the region.

Should I replace my guttering at the same time as fascias and soffits in Biggleswade?

Given Biggleswade’s frequent rain, it’s often best to replace guttering alongside your roofline fittings. This ensures a seamless, long-lasting system and helps prevent leaks or repairs down the line.

What fascia and soffit materials work best for Biggleswade homes?

uPVC is popular across Biggleswade for its durability and low maintenance. For period or heritage homes, timber offers a traditional look, while aluminium provides a sleek, ultra-durable finish ideal for coastal or exposed locations.
